Jammu, June 27 (KNS): The Jammu Police on Sunday claimed to have averted a major militant attack after recovering an improvised explosive device (IED) from a crowded area in Jammu district barely moments after two low-intensity blasts took place near the Jammu Air Force Station.

 

Official sources told Kashmir News Service (KNS) that the IED weighing around 5-6 kgs was recovered by Jammu police, which was to be planted at some crowded place to trigger a major militant strike.

 

They said that the suspect has been picked and was being questioned and more suspects are likely to be picked up in this regard. 

 

Earlier, two low-intensity blasts were reported in the technical area of Jammu Air Force Station, putting security forces into a tizzy.

 

Meanwhile, a senior official said that there was possibility of the use of a drone, which carried a payload in both the blasts at Jammu airfield suspected to drop explosive material. 

 

In a similar incident earlier today, the police arrested one militant from Narwal area and seized five improvised explosive devices (IEDs) from his possession.

 

The official said that police was also investigating two low-intensity blasts that took place earlier in the day in the technical area of Jammu Air Force Station. 

 

He said that an FIR under the Unlawful Activities (Prevention) Act (UAPA) has already been registered in this regard.

 

Meanwhile, sources said that two drones were used to carry out the attack and the possible target was the aircraft parked in the dispersal area, however, no major damage has been reported from the incident. 

 

They said that two personnel suffered minor injuries. (KNS)
